Writing for Success

This is a self-paced, recorded program designed for upper middle to high school students. It covers the entire writing process—from selecting a topic and prewriting to drafting, revising, and proofreading—with a focus on the five-paragraph essay. Interactive quizzes and independent exercises help reinforce learning, while a parent guide supports at-home collaboration. This course equips students with the essential skills needed to excel in essays, reports, and research papers.

Course Outline

  • Lesson 1: Introduction

  • Lesson 2: The Writing Process

  • Lesson 3: Prewriting

  • Lesson 4: Writing a Paragraph

  • Lesson 5: Thesis Statement and Essay Structure

  • Lesson 6: Introductory Paragraph

  • Lesson 7: Body Paragraphs

  • Lesson 8: Concluding Paragraphs

  • Lesson 9: Proofreading and Revising
